Thema: Delphi Pausen im µs Bereich

Einzelnen Beitrag anzeigen

nEmai

Registriert seit: 9. Feb 2008
29 Beiträge
 
Delphi 2007 Professional
 
#12

Re: Pausen im µs Bereich

  Alt 28. Mai 2009, 18:53
Zitat von Klaus01:
.. und wenn Du das sleep ganz herausnimmst, LPT ist ja auch nicht das schnellste?
Oder kannst Du die Verzögerung nicht auf dem PIC bewerkstelligen?

Grüße
Klaus
Leider nein, es handelt sich hier um die Strobe Leitung, die sagt dem PIC erst, dass was passieren soll, beziehungsweise sie hängt an einem seiner Interrupteingänge. Das Signal muss ne gewisse Zeit gehalten werden, ich weiß nicht wie lang. Deshalb will ich mit dem Delay etwas experimentieren.

Delphi-Quellcode:
procedure EnableStrobe();
begin
  SetPortBit($378, 4);
  Sleep(1);
  ClrPortBit($378, 4);
end;
Das Sleep(1) ist der Knackpunkt.. so ein Sleep(0,2) wäre mir lieb z.B.

Mfg.
  Mit Zitat antworten Zitat